Living Your Vision Guided Visualization Exercise (audio file, 10 minutes; you can right-click on the link to save the MP3 file to your computer): Would you like to have access to a deeper part of yourself, a part that can provide you support for living your best life imaginable? One way to gain access is to discover your personal symbol that represents the inner strength and wisdom you already have inside of you. As part of the Living Your Vision® (LYV) experience, you discover a symbol that provides you with more information about the core of who you are. One way to discover that symbol is through Guided Visualization.
